India Denies Plans to Force Smartphone Makers to Share Source Code
INTRO:
The Indian government has denied media reports suggesting it plans to require smartphone makers to disclose source code, calling such claims "incorrect and misleading." Officials say there is no current policy to mandate source-code disclosure, even as New Delhi considers broader device security assessments.

UK Law Change To Stop Explicit Grok Images
The social media site X could lose the "right to self regulate" in the UK.
The warning came from Prime Minister Sir Keir Starmer, who says that if the platform can't control its AI chatbot Grok, then the government will.
It's being investigated by the UK regulator Ofcom over the generation of non-consensual explicit images.
Speaking in Parliament, Technology Secretary Liz Kendall announced that generating such content will become illegal this week:

India's Maruti Suzuki plans to ramp up car production
India's largest carmaker Maruti Suzuki says it will add up to 1 million units of yearly production capacity, as it aims to keep ahead of its rivals in a growing market.
The carmaker has bought land worth more than 500 million dollars for the expansion, according to a Reuters report.

Google’s Gemini to power Apple’s Siri
Apple has signed a multiyear partnership with Google to use the search engine giant's Gemini AI model for applications, including the voice assistant Siri.
The collaboration between the two longtime tech rivals comes as Apple looks to catch up in the AI race.

German Chancellor visits India with trade, investments, defense talks on the cards
Germany's Chancellor Friedrich Merz is on a two day visit to India as both nations seek to expand their strategic partnership - which completed 25 years last year.
On the agenda are agreements spanning semiconductors, critical minerals, defence manufacturing, and skill development.
